Playback using a USB device
You can play back video, music and picture data 
stored in a USB device, including a USB HDD and a 
USB memory device.

Searching/sorting the titles 
Searching by title name 
Insert a USB device* to the USB1 or USB2 
terminal. 
When you insert or remove a USB device, be sure 
to turn off the main power of this player and the 
USB device (only if connecting a USB HDD) and 
make sure that “Quick Start” is set to “No” (See 
Press c/d to select Video/Music/Picture, then 
press b or ENTER.
Press c/d to select the desired USB terminal 
(“USB-1” or “USB-2”), then press b or ENTER.
•  The Title List screen is displayed.

Press 
A (Red).
•  The selection screen for searching/sorting is 
displayed. 
Press a/b to select “By Title Name”, then 
press 
ENTER.
Enter characters to search using the screen for 
inputting characters. 
•  For details on the screen for inputting characters, 
Searching starts when all required characters 
have been entered. 
•  The search result will be displayed. 
•  To cancel the search result and return to the Title 
List screen, press 
A (Red).

Sorting the titles
Repeat step 1–4 in 
Searching by title name.
Press a/b to select “Sort”, then press ENTER.
Press a/b to select the desired sorting type 
(“From New”, “From Old” or “Titles”), then press 
ENTER.
•  The titles will be displayed according to the 
selected sorting type.
NOTE 
•  When you sort titles by a sorting type, the type will be 
applied and the titles will be displayed according to the 
selected sorting type until you change the sorting type.
